This recipe was extracted from Lowney's cook book (1907) by Maria Willett Howard, page 27. The excerpt below is the record exactly as published.

Sauted Trout 6 medium-sized trout cornmeal, salt and pepper olive oil or melted butter 2 tablespoons lard or butter
